It’s official: The coolest offices have slides, nap rooms and an in-office creche

By: Emma Haslett

Add as a preferred source on Google

If you had aspirations of creating a cool work environment but can't quite squeeze in a slide, abandon your hopes now: you'll literally never be trendy.

That's according to online gaming site MobileSlots,com, anyway: it's created the definitive list of the items that make up the coolest offices – and the slide is in the number one slot.

Other amenities include a personal barista, a "puppy/kitten room" (awesome until it turns into a "dogs/cats tearing each other apart by the throat" room), a gym, nap rooms – and a personal butler.

More – how do we put this? – "achievable" items include floor-to-ceiling windows (ie. daylight – not to be sniffed at), a garden and a creche. 

Bafflingly, "a chandelier" is also included. Apparently "cool" does not equal "tasteful".
